Futureforce Tech Launchpad
During this 10-week hands-on program students will be introduced to full-stack web development, gaining an understanding of database, back-end code, front-end code, testing, design, and deployment. Each day, students will participate in team meetings and workshops, with teaching assistants available for support. During the second half of the program, students will develop a capstone project of their own design.
The program provides cutting edge curriculum and 1:1 mentorship—supplementing college Computer Science programs—to bridge the gap between academic understanding and practical professional experience. What You Will Learn
Cutting-edge technologies and skills including:
- HTML, CSS, JavaScript, APIs, Node/Express, React, Postgres, SQL, and Heroku
- Introductions to platforms and frameworks that may include AWS, D3.js, MongoDB, GraphQL, and Kafka

What is the Futureforce Tech Launchpad program?
Futureforce Tech Launchpad is a full-time paid summer internship launched by Salesforce and CodePath for rising college juniors. This is a 10-week immersive program that offers students a deep understanding of web development, relevant technical work experience, and an opportunity to connect with technology leaders.
Students will be hired by Salesforce as interns and expected to work 9 am - 5 pm PT from June 13 to August 19, 2022. Students will participate in team meetings such as daily stand-ups, workshops and receive mentorship from software engineering professionals at Salesforce.
This program will take place in person at Salesforce's San Francisco office.
